Key Responsibilities & Tasks
Junior roles in human resources commonly involve assisting with recruitment and onboarding processes, managing employee records, and providing support for HR initiatives. Senior roles, on the other hand, carry responsibilities such as developing and implementing HR strategies and policies, overseeing complex employee relations issues, and leading training and development programmes to foster organisational growth.

The HR Operations Lead is responsible for overseeing the smooth execution of core HR operational functions to support the organization's strategic objectives. This includes employee records management, payroll support, compliance, attendance, staff deployment, insurance administration, grievance handling, welfare, and enhancing staff productivity.
